Welcome to our organization. Benton County Search and Rescue, (BCSAR), is a volunteer emergency service organization operating under the authority of the Benton County Department of Emergency Management and Homeland Security.
We have been serving the Benton County community for over 20 years. The BCSAR Team is comprised of a tight knit group of consumate professionals.
We serve a total of 880 square miles of which 846 square miles is land and 34 square miles is water. The population is 153,406 (2000 Census), in Benton County, AR and it’s surrounding cities and towns (Avoca, Bella Vista, Bentonville, Bethel Heights, Cave Springs, Centerton, Decatur, Elm Springs, Garfield, Gateway, Gentry, Gravette, Highfill, Little Flock, Lowell, Pea Ridge, Prairie Creek, Rogers, Siloam Springs, Springtown, Sulpher Springs & War Eagle). As part of the team's commitment to the community BCSAR will respond to: - Lost Person Incidents
- Evidence Searches
- Cave Search and Extractions
- Moving Water Rescues
- High Angle/Vertical Rescue Applications
- Remote Wilderness Medical Situations
